A strong project should do three things well.
It should have live or near-live gameplay. It should have a clear reason for digital ownership. It should also keep users coming back for more than token farming. That is what separates a real hit from a short-term hype cycle.
You should also check one more thing.
Is the title fun without the reward angle? If the answer is no, the risk is higher. Good web3 NFT games need gameplay first, not only token talk.

Some projects are better at fun. Some are better at strategy. Gods Unchained is here because it offers both. The official game pages still describe it as a tactical card game where you can play for free, keep the spoils of victory, and trade your rewards. It also highlights more than 1,800 cards and multiple game modes.
That is why the game still stands out.
If you like card battles, deck building, and skill-heavy play, Gods Unchained remains one of the best options among top web3 games in 2026. It is easier to recommend than many weak token-first card titles because the core gameplay is already clear.

FIFA Rivals is one of the clearest signs that Web3 gaming is moving closer to mainstream users. Its official site describes fast-paced arcade football built for mobile, while the app pages point to casual controls, team building, and digital ownership features linked to the Mythical platform. FIFA’s own launch coverage also stressed worldwide release and mobile PvP.
That changes the tone of the category.
For years, many web3 games felt like side experiments. FIFA Rivals feels more like a normal mobile sports title with blockchain features added in a way that most users can understand.That makes it one of the strongest newer projects to watch and a rising name among the top web3 games in 2026.

Off The Grid sits in a different lane. It is darker, heavier, and aimed at players who want a more AAA-style experience. The official game site promotes early access and positions the title as a cyberpunk battle royale. The Epic Games page also confirms free-to-play early access.
This is why it matters.
Most conversations around blockchain games used to focus on farms, cards, or social spaces. Off The Grid pushes the shooter side harder. It gives the sector a title that feels closer to a modern action game than an economy demo. That is a big reason it stays on many top web3 games watchlists.

Illuvium remains important because it aims bigger than a single mode. Its main site describes a franchise of interconnected titles, including Arena, Overworld, and Zero. The Epic Games listing and Android app for Illuvium: Zero also show real product movement rather than only concept art.
That matters for this list of top web3 games.
Some projects feel narrow. Illuvium feels wide. It mixes creature collection, strategy, land-style building, and larger world design into one brand. For readers exploring top web3 games, Illuvium still belongs near the top.

This part needs plain language.
Most play to earn titles do not offer fixed income. They may offer web3 tokens, tradable cards, land, NFT items, tournament prizes, or other digital assets. The value of those assets can rise or fall fast. That means “earn” is a possible feature, not a promise.
So be careful.
If a title markets easy profit first, step back. The better projects sell gameplay, ownership, or community. They do not sell fantasy income to everyone.
